Artist's Description

Entitled "Lyndhurst - A happy Christmas at Woody Crest, December, 1905" showing five boys in costumes, with toys, in front of Christmas tree, Lyndhurst school, Tarrytown, New york. A Christmas tree is a decorated tree, usually an evergreen conifer such as spruce, pine, or fir associated with the celebration of Christmas. The tree was traditionally decorated with edibles such as apples, nuts, or other foods. In the 18th century, it began to be illuminated by candles which were ultimately replaced by Christmas lights after the advent of electrification. Published by Underwood & Underwood, 1905.
